Our
Core Values
Our
vision reflects seven basic, core values-distinctive priorities
that define the kind of church we believe God wants us to be. They
are central to our identity and purpose. As a church, we are committed
to being:
Personally
Authentic
We believe God intends us to live life honestly. Not afraid to admit
our flaws and fears, not pressured to pretend we're someone we're
not. We believe God accepts people right where they are and lovingly
moves them toward where He desires them to be. We're committed to
living authentic lives with God, with ourselves, and with each other
(Matthew 5:37; Romans 15:7; Galatians 6:2; James 5:16).
Lovingly
Relational
We believe that spiritual growth happens best in caring relationships,
where people actively participate in a small community of believers
that encourages, challenges, prays, serves, and learns together.
We believe that the small (cell) group is the most effective context
for discipleship, leadership training, and evangelism. When joined
together, these cells form a church that is a purposeful, loving
community. We are committed to developing an expanding network of
cell groups, and to a church structure that keeps them at the center
of our programming, emphasis, and organization (Acts 2:42-47; Galatians
6:1-2; Ephesians 4:1-16).
Culturally
Relevant
We believe God wants to reach people in ways that are meaningful
to them. Our style is contemporary. We're not interested in passing
fads or gimmicks, we simply want to use the clearest, most effective
means possible to communicate God's message. We are committed to
presenting the truths of Christianity in a creative and relevant
manner without compromising the gospel in any way (Acts 17:16-34;
1 Corinthians 9:19-23).
Unapologetically
Biblical
We believe the Bible is true; that it is authoritative and applicable
to every part of our lives. While we are progressive in our methods,
we are conservative in theology, grounded securely to the truths
of historic, evangelical Christianity. We study, teach, and follow
Scripture as our sole authority and guidebook for life. We are committed
to being thoroughly Biblical and doctrinally pure in all we do (John
17:14-17; Ephesians 6:17; 2 Timothy 2:15; 3:14-17; Hebrews 4:12).
Outreach
Oriented
We believe the answers for all of life and eternity are found in
a restored personal relationship with God through faith in Christ.
We are committed to spreading His love and message to those who
don't yet know it, empowering people to express their faith confidently
and naturally, and cultivating purposeful relationships with unbelievers.
We are dedicated to expanding our outreach-both personally and corporately-to
our friends, family, community, and world (Matthew 28:18-20; 1 Corinthians
9:19-23).
Lay-Ministry
Mobilized
We believe God never intended church to be a spectator sport, but
that He gives vital spiritual gifts to every believer. We believe
their discovery, development, and exercise are the primary instrument
of Christ to minister to His body. We are committed to helping people
serve each other according to their spiritual gifts, strengthening
each other until all reach full maturity (Romans 12:3-8; Ephesians
4:1-16; 1 Peter 4:8-11).
Grace
Focused
We believe the central, driving force of the universe and in our
lives is the unmerited grace and love of God. We believe His grace
alone-not our effort or accomplishment-is responsible for producing
eternal life, freedom from sin and its control, and lasting change
in an individual's character. We are committed to focusing on and
celebrating that grace, and fostering an environment that reflects
it in our lives and relationships (Romans 4:5; 5:20-21; 8:31-39;
Ephesians 2:1-10).
